Collectors' Exchange Fine Art Auction

This annual Fine Art Auction attracts consignments of amazing quality and sophisticated taste. Historic Woodstock art is a specialty , early and mid 20th century American painters and printmakers are also included in great depth. In line with the public's increased interest in modern and contemporary art we have attracted many pieces by artist's active in New York in the 1970's, 80's and 90's. Fine examples of Japanese print makers, a smattering of folk art and quirky objects d'art round out the sale of nearly 250 pieces. Nintey-five percent is sold at no reserve!
